Anatomical Structures, Cell Types, plus Biomarkers (ASCT+B) tables (https://humanatlas.io/asctb-tables) aim to capture<br>anatomical human body parts, the typology of cells, and biomarkers used to identify cell types. The tables are<br>authored and reviewed by an international team of experts. This table provides a crosswalk from vessels in the blood<br>vasculature ASCT+B table to anatomical structures in other organ ASCT+B tables. The Relationship column indicates<br>whether the vessel is “part_of”, “overlaps”, “supplies”, “drains”, “directly_supplies_drains”, “located_in”, or<br>“connected_to” the anatomical structure in the BodySubPart column. A vessel can relate to more than one anatomical<br>structure; and, those relationships can occur in a particular order. For example, the vessel can pass through several<br>structures along its length. The BodyPartSequence column indicates the sequence of those structures, from the<br>proximal to distal end of the vessel. The BodySubPart structure is contained within the anatomical structure listed in<br>the BodyPart column. The BodyPart is typically an organ or organ system. The FTU column indicates if the vessel is<br>part of a functional tissue unit (the smallest tissue organization that performs a unique physiologic function in an<br>organ). The angiosome column indicates if the vessel is associated with an angiosome (a region of muscle, bone, and<br>skin supplied by a main artery). IDs are provided for the Vessel, BodySubPart, BodySubPartSequence, BodyPart, FTU, and<br>Angiosome columns to enable linkage to other datasets and ontologies.
